Output 0063c386139f74f2af24f3844ec7ea6e5f81319d38625edcc7d6bf6c7fc4abf7:0

value
11513356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f976d1c3693d836407e2d1d8ffb335e7421241d OP_EQUAL
address
37VFtuYSEkCkVbjNcs4n1PEXWMWhgtPGa6
transaction
0063c386139f74f2af24f3844ec7ea6e5f81319d38625edcc7d6bf6c7fc4abf7
spent
true